EE 451

 

UTILIZATION

 

Instruction                                                                                                                                                                                        4  Periods per week

Duration of University Examination                                                                                                                                                   3  Hours

University Examination                                                                                                                                                                     75 Marks

Sessional                                                                                                                                                                                         25 Marks

 

UNIT-I

 

Industrial Heating: Advantages and methods of electric heating.Description, operation and performance of resistance ovens. Design of elements. Core type furnace, Coreless type furnace, High frequency eddycurrent heating, Dielectric heating, Arc furnace. Electric Welding: Resistance welding, Welding transformer and its rating. Various types of Electric arc welding and Electric resistance welding.

 

UNIT-II

 

Schematic Utilization and Connection Diagram for Motor Control:

 

Two supply sources for 3-phase Induction motors. Direct reversing, remote control operation, Jogging operation of induction motor. Contactor control

circuit. Pushbutton control stations. Over load relays, limit switches, Float switches. Interlocking methods for reversing control. Starting of Synchronous

motor and motor protection.

 

UNIT-III

 

Illumination: Introduction, nature and production of light, Sensitivity of the eye, Units of light. The inverse square law and cosine law, Solid angle, Lighting calculations, determination of M.S.C.P, Rousseau’s construction, Discharge lamps, Sodium vapour lamps, Mercury vapour lamps, Flourescent lamps, Starting and power factor corrections, Stroboscopic effects, Neon signs, Application to factory lighting, Street lighting and Flood lighting.

 

UNIT-IV

 

Electric Traction: System of Electric Traction, transmission of Drive, system of track electrification, Traction mechanics, Speed time curves,tractive effort, Power of Traction motor, Specific energy consumption, Mechanics of train movement, Coefficient of adhesion.


UNIT-V

 

Traction Motors: Desirable characteristics, d.c series motors, a.c series motors, 3-phase induction motors, d.c motor series & parallel control, Shunt bridge transition, Energy saving. Batteries: Lead acid batteries, SMF batteries, Construction and maintenance, Charging and rating of batteries.
